This study evaluated the impact of mobile app health education on caregiver readiness, and found that providing education through smartphone applications is a feasible and acceptable approach.
Family caregivers often lack preparation to provide care at home to manage symptoms for patients with life -limiting illnesses. Nurse practitioners can be instrumental in enhancing caregiver readiness by educating relatives about symptom management. Mobile application (app) health education provides one solution. We evaluated the acceptability and initial effectiveness of mobile app health education intended to improve caregiver readiness among 50 family caregivers. Caregiver readiness was measured using the Caregiving Index before and after the 30-day intervention. Mobile app health education improved the caregiver read-iness for the intervention group. Our findings demonstrate feasibility and acceptability for delivering edu-cation to family caregivers through a smartphone app. (c) 2022 Elsevier Inc. All rights reserved.
